Questions Q: 4 0 =? A: 1 Q: 4 1 =? A: 4 Q: 4 1/2 =? A: Let’s square the number (4 1/2 ) 2 =? (4 1/2 ) 2 = 4 1 = 4 Recall: b is called a square root of the number a if b 2 = a. 4 1/2 is a square root of the number 4 Or
Definition of Rational Exponent Q: 8 1/3 =? A: Let’s cube the number (8 1/3 ) 3 =? (8 1/3 ) 3 = 8 1 = 8 So, we have In general, for any positive integer n,
